Output 5fe66618bca1dc1ae8313316213364fe70fdbdc8e4bbd846ae8e7e1d6edf77ec:1

value
27892501
script pubkey
OP_HASH160 OP_PUSHBYTES_20 383e617175af121ff694baf2ebc2c84b3cba77c8 OP_EQUAL
address
MD2YoTN7vx258UQWPSX3E4Eb3VpioFWXdh
transaction
5fe66618bca1dc1ae8313316213364fe70fdbdc8e4bbd846ae8e7e1d6edf77ec
spent
true